The Role of a Car Locksmith
A car locksmith concentrates on providing security options for cars, consisting of key replacement, lock installation, and emergency situation lockout assistance. Unlike a general locksmith who works with a variety of locks, an automotive locksmith focuses exclusively on the detailed mechanisms found in cars, trucks, and other vehicles. These experts are geared up with the newest tools and technology to handle a large variety of automotive security requirements.
Common Services Offered by Car Locksmiths
Key Replacement and Duplication
Lost or Stolen Keys: If you've misplaced your keys or they have actually been stolen, a car locksmith can offer a new set. They use specialized equipment to create exact duplicates of your initial keys.Broken Keys: Sometimes, keys break inside the lock, making it impossible to remove them. A professional locksmith can extract the broken key and produce a brand-new one.
Keyless Entry and Ignition Systems
Programing Key Fobs: Modern automobiles typically include keyless entry systems. A car locksmith can program and replace key fobs, guaranteeing that your vehicle's electronic elements operate perfectly.Ignition Interlock Devices: For chauffeurs with a history of DUI, ignition interlock devices are often mandated by law. A car locksmith can install and maintain these devices.
Lock Installation and Repair
New Locks: If your vehicle's locks are harmed or malfunctioning, a car locksmith can set up new ones.Lock Repair: Rather than replacing locks, a locksmith can frequently repair them, conserving you money and time.
Emergency Lockout Assistance
24/7 Service: Being locked out of your car can occur at any time. Numerous car locksmith professionals provide 24/7 emergency situation services to assist you get back on the roadway quickly.Expert Tools: They utilize specialized tools to unlock your vehicle without causing damage, which is specifically crucial for more recent designs with intricate security systems.
High-Security Locks and Keys
Transponder Keys: These keys contain a chip that communicates with the car's computer system. A car locksmith can program and replace these keys.Laser-Cut Keys: Some high-end cars use laser-cut keys for boosted security. Q: How do I understand if a car locksmith is legitimate?
A: A legitimate car locksmith will be licensed, bonded, and insured. They must also be able to offer proof of ownership before carrying out any services. Additionally, check for favorable reviews and an excellent reputation in the community.
Q: Can a car locksmith make a key for a vehicle without the initial?
A: Yes, a professional car locksmith can produce a brand-new key even if you don't have the original. Nevertheless, they will require the vehicle's make, model, and sometimes the VIN to ensure the key is right.
Q: How long does it take to replace a car key?
A: The time it takes to replace a car key can vary depending upon the complexity of the lock and the type of key. Easy key duplications can take just a couple of minutes, while more intricate tasks like programming transponder keys may take an hour or more.
Q: Will a car locksmith damage my vehicle when opening it?
A: A professional car locksmith will use non-invasive methods to unlock your vehicle, lessening the risk of damage. Nevertheless, if a key is stuck in the lock, some small damage might be unavoidable.
Q: Can a car locksmith bypass the ignition system?
A: While a certified car locksmith can bypass the ignition system to open your car, they will refrain from doing so unless you can prove ownership of the vehicle. Bypassing the ignition system without appropriate authorization is prohibited.
